Output 66fbc572048d92da4b93173d7b3ad5cc290d1210ea720cfab0a45ac99733239a:59

value
34974
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a12b8ee26b035ad7a525b40e022be9921edf7a4d47d921d1ceec5532d4486a22
address
bc1p5y4cacntqddd0ff9ks8qy2lfjg0d77jdglvjr5wwa32n94zgdg3qz3mr5a
transaction
66fbc572048d92da4b93173d7b3ad5cc290d1210ea720cfab0a45ac99733239a
spent
true